What is a Snapchat Score Calculator?
A Snapchat Score Calculator is an online tool designed to help users estimate their Snapchat Score based on their activity. While Snapchat keeps its exact scoring algorithm a secret, this calculator uses commonly accepted multipliers for various actions like sending snaps, receiving snaps, posting stories, and adding new friends to provide a realistic estimate. It’s a valuable resource for anyone curious about how their engagement translates into their overall Snap Score.

Common Misconceptions About the Snapchat Score
Many myths surround the Snapchat Score. Here are a few common ones:
- Viewing Snaps Increases Your Score: Simply viewing a snap does not directly add to your score. Only sending and receiving snaps count.
- Chatting Increases Your Score: Sending text messages in chat does not contribute to your Snap Score. Only photo and video snaps do.
- Opening Stories Increases Your Score: Watching someone else’s story does not increase your score. Posting your own stories does.
- Score Updates Instantly: While the score updates relatively quickly, it’s not always instantaneous after every single action. There can be a slight delay.
Snapchat Score Calculator Formula and Mathematical Explanation
The exact formula for the Snapchat Score is proprietary, but based on user observations and common understanding, a reliable estimation can be made. Our Snapchat Score Calculator uses the following simplified formula:
Estimated Snapchat Score = (Snaps Sent × 1) + (Snaps Received × 1) + (Stories Posted × 1) + (New Friends Added × 10)
Variable Explanations:
- Snaps Sent: Each snap (photo or video) you send to a friend. This is a fundamental component of your Snapchat Score.
- Snaps Received: Each snap (photo or video) you receive from a friend. This also contributes equally to your score.
- Stories Posted: Each story you post to your public or private story. This shows your active content creation.
- New Friends Added: Each new friend you add on the platform. Adding new connections is often given a higher point value, reflecting network growth.

Key Factors That Affect Snapchat Score Results
Understanding the factors that influence your Snapchat Score is crucial for anyone looking to boost their presence on the platform. While the exact weighting is a secret, these are the primary drivers:
- Consistency of Snapping: Regular and frequent sending of snaps is perhaps the most significant factor. The more snaps you send, the faster your Snapchat Score will climb. It’s about active participation.
- Engagement with Friends (Two-Way Snapping): It’s not just about sending; receiving snaps is equally important. Engaging in back-and-forth snap conversations with friends demonstrates active social interaction, which is a core aspect of the Snapchat experience.
- Story Posting Frequency: Regularly posting to your Snapchat Story contributes to your score. Stories are a way to share your day with a broader audience, and consistent content creation is rewarded.
- Friend Network Growth: Adding new friends is believed to give a significant boost to your Snapchat Score. This encourages users to expand their network and connect with more people on the platform.
- Maintaining Snap Streaks (Indirectly): While maintaining a streak itself might not directly add points to your overall score, the act of sending and receiving snaps daily to keep a streak alive certainly does. Streaks encourage consistent daily engagement.
- Trophies and Achievements (Indirectly): Earning trophies for specific actions (like sending a certain number of snaps, using filters, etc.) doesn’t directly add to your score, but the actions required to earn them do. They serve as milestones that encourage deeper engagement.
Focusing on these areas will naturally lead to an increase in your Snapchat Score, reflecting a more active and engaged presence on the platform.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q1: How often does Snapchat update the score?
A1: Your Snapchat Score updates almost in real-time. After you send or receive a snap, or post a story, you should see your score increase shortly after.
Q2: Does viewing snaps increase my Snapchat Score?
A2: No, simply viewing a snap from a friend does not contribute to your Snapchat Score. Only sending and receiving snaps count.
Q3: Do group chats count towards my Snapchat Score?
A3: Sending a snap to a group chat will count as one snap sent, regardless of how many people are in the group. Receiving a snap from a group chat will count as one snap received. Text messages in group chats do not count.
Q4: What’s considered a “good” Snapchat Score?
A4: There’s no official definition of a “good” score. It’s relative to your activity level. A score in the thousands indicates regular activity, while scores in the tens or hundreds of thousands suggest very high engagement. It’s more about consistent growth than reaching a specific number.
Q5: Can my Snapchat Score decrease?
A5: No, your Snapchat Score can only increase. It never decreases, even if you stop using the app for a long time or delete snaps.
Q6: Does deleting snaps affect my Snapchat Score?
A6: Deleting snaps does not affect your Snapchat Score. The score is based on the actions taken, not the retention of content.

Q8: Is Snapchat Score important?
A8: For most users, the Snapchat Score is primarily a fun metric of engagement and activity. It doesn’t directly unlock features or provide monetary value. For some, it’s a point of pride or a way to track their activity over time. It’s a reflection of your overall presence on the platform.
